"Theory of Cookery" by Krishna Arora is more than a textbook; it is a rite of passage for hospitality students. While the convenience of a PDF allows for easy digital access, the knowledge contained within its pages forms the bedrock of professional culinary practice. Whether used for exam preparation or as a quick reference in a bustling kitchen, Arora’s work continues to demystify the complexities of food production, nurturing the next generation of culinary professionals.
